Developer/GitHub (7) 썸네일형 리스트형 Github 협업 정리(4) - Pull & Push 설정 1.지역서버에서는 Master에서 작업하지만 원격에는 나의 branch에 Push한다 Pull을 할때는 원격에 Master에서 가져온다 Push / Pull 대상이 다르다. 2. fetch 설정하기 - 팀원은 처음에 clone을 했기때문에 origin이 보이지만 팀장은 설정을 해줘야한다. - 팀장 설정 - Save하면 fetch설정이 끝난다 3. Push 설정하기 - Push할때 어디에서 어디로 가는지 설정 - (중요)Local master에서 나의 branch로 간다 - 팀장도 마찬가지 자기 branch 4. 팀원 파일을 수정하고 (동일한 이름으로 class파일 만들면 충돌발생) -변경사항 저장하고 Commit -hestory에서 작업내용 확인가능 - Pull 먼저 해야한다. - 저장사항을 Reposi.. Github 협업 정리(3) - Clone +설정하기 1. 최초 프로젝트를 가져오기위해 Clone을 한다 ( 이후에 Push ) 2. 팀원 IDE에서 Clone Git repository 클릭한다 3. 아래 순서대로 진행 4. 완료하면 아래와 같이 확인할 수 있다. 5. import project 클릭 6. 체크 확인 후 Finish 7.프로젝트가 가져와진다. 8. 처음 설정이 중요하기때문에 잘 해줘야한다 (설정 : project 클릭 --> Alt + Enter ) 9. Runtime 설정하기 10. 버전 맞춰주기 11.Web Project settings 12. (ignore하면 협업할때 버전달라도 문제 없다) Github 협업 정리(2) - 팀원 초대하기 1. 생성한 Github Page로 접속한다 2. 팀원들 Push을 받을 수 있도록 설정 3.팀원을 초대한다. 4. 팀원 이메일로 초대메일이 발송된다 5. 팀원 이메일에서 수락을 한다. 6. 팀장 Github repository에서 이제 push가 가능하다는 알림을 확인할 수 있다. 7. Repository에 각 팀원별로 저장소를 만들어 준다. (방장 자신 포함) Github 협업 정리(1) - master branch생성 1. 깃헙 레파지토리 생성 2. 레파지토리 url을 복사 3.생성한 프로젝트에 Share Project 4. 박스에 체크 후 Create Repository --> Finish 5.최초 버전을 만들기위해 Commit 6. git을 확인할 수 있다. 7. gitignore에서 무시할 파일 설정 --> 코드를 복사후 --> .gitignore에 붙어넣어 준다. /WebContent/META-INT/ commit massage 남기기 --> Commit 9. Remotes --> Create Remote 10. Configure push --> Create 11. Change 클릭 12. Save and Push 클릭 12.원격 master branch가 생성된다 13. Github에 가면 프로젝트가 올라간 .. Github 협업 시작하기 How can we work on a project with multiple team members at the same time? IT projects are often confidential and access to the code should be provided only to the individuals who are involved in the project. With this being said, in GitHub, individuals are allowed to add collaborators for a project in a private repository. Here, adding collaborators in a private repository make the code accessib.. Make sure you configure your 'user.name' and 'user.email' in git 에러 해결하는법 VS code에 있는 프로젝트를 GitHub으로 Push할때 제목과 같은 에러가 발생할때 git config --global user.name "My Name" git config --global user.email "myemail@example.com" Terminal에 위와 같이 입력하면 해결가능합니다 "My Name"과 "myemail@example.com"에는 본인 아이디, 이메일을 입력해야 합니다. 출처 : stackoverflow.com/questions/46941346/how-to-know-the-git-username-and-email-saved-during-configuration Github 튜토리얼 GitHub 란 무엇입니까? GitHub는 버전 제어 및 협업을위한 코드 호스팅 플랫폼입니다. 그것은 당신과 다른 사람들이 어디서나 프로젝트를 함께 작업 할 수 있도록합니다. 이 튜토리얼은 리포지토리 , 브랜치 , 커밋 , 풀 리퀘스트 와 같은 GitHub 필수 사항을 알려 줍니다. 자체 Hello World 리포지토리를 만들고 코드를 만들고 검토하는 인기있는 방법 인 GitHub의 Pull Request 워크 플로를 배웁니다. 코딩 불필요 이 자습서를 완료하려면 GitHub.com 계정 과 인터넷 액세스 가 필요합니다 . 코딩, 명령 줄 사용 또는 Git 설치 방법을 알 필요가 없습니다 (버전 제어 소프트웨어 GitHub가 빌드 됨). 팁 : 자습서의 단계를 완료하는 동안 볼 수 있도록 별도의 브라우저.. 이전 1 다음